The ISO 5813 standard provides a robust framework for measuring dissolved oxygen (DO) levels in water. This parameter is crucial for ensuring the quality of industrial process waters, as it directly impacts the efficiency and safety of various manufacturing processes.

Industrial process water can be found in numerous sectors including but not limited to chemical processing, pharmaceuticals, food and beverage, power generation, and petroleum refining. In these environments, dissolved oxygen can catalyze reactions that lead to corrosion, microbial growth, and oxidative degradation of materials and products.

Sample preparation plays a critical role in obtaining reliable readings. Samples should be collected from locations where they are representative of the entire process water system. After collection, samples must be kept cool to prevent changes in DO content due to temperature variations.
